Tip #1: Check your tire pressure.
Changes in weather (hello, hot scorching oven-like summers of Arizona) can directly affect a vehicle’s tire pressure. If the pressure is too high or too low, it increases your chances of a blowout or flat tire. And no one heads out on a road trip with the hope that you’ll be sidelined on some random highway in the middle of nowhere with a blowout. Sure, many people have a decent spare, the know-how, and all the tools necessary to change a tire, but it can definitely put a damper on your weekend get-away. To be safe, take a survey of your tires (yes, including that spare) to make sure your wheels aren’t damaged and the pressure is where it needs to be. You’ll thank yourself later!

Tip #3: Check your windshield and windshield wipers.
The windshield is such an important part of your vehicle. Not only do windshields function as a vital safety feature by contributing to the overall structural integrity of the car, but it serves as a barrier protecting you and your loved ones from the outside environmental elements in which you are driving. So, keeping your windshield clean and maintainedand ensuring your windshield wipers are functioning properly, can help clear the glass from any rain, snow, fog, or dirt that you may experience on your open-road adventure!
It’s also extremely important to take care of any windshield damage you may have prior to going on your trip. We all love the feeling of driving out on the open road and exploring different parts of our great state, but these adventures are often accompanied by gravel and debris that can cause worsening windshield damage. If you already have achipped or cracked windshield before your road trip, there’s a good chance that any gravel that impacts your windshield could cause enough damage to require a complete windshield replacement, rather than a simpler windshield repair.
